A Pilot Study of Urinary Exosomes in Alzheimer's Disease.

Abstract

BACKGROUND

Exosomes are nano-sized extracellular vesicles secreted by most cell types and abundantly present in body fluids, including blood, saliva, urine, cerebrospinal fluid, and breast milk. Exosomes can spread toxic amyloid-beta (Aβ) and hyperphosphorylated tau between cells, contributing to neuronal loss in Alzheimer's disease (AD).

OBJECTIVE

To explore changes in the morphology, number, and pathological protein levels of urinary exosomes in AD patients compared with age-matched healthy subjects.

METHODS

In this study, enzyme-linked immunosorbent assay was used to detect the levels of Aβ1-42 and P-S396-tau (normalized by CD63) in urinary exosomes of AD patients and matched healthy subjects. We used transmission electron microscopy and nanoparticle tracking analysis to observe the exosomes.

RESULTS

We found that the levels of Aβ1-42 and P-S396-tau in the urinary exosomes of AD patients were higher than those of matched healthy controls. Exosomes taken from AD patients were more numerous.

CONCLUSION

The differences in levels of Aβ1-42 and P-S396-tau and the quantity of urinary exosomes between AD patients and healthy controls may provide a basis for early diagnosis of AD.

摘要

背景

外泌体是大多数细胞类型分泌的纳米大小的细胞外囊泡,在包括血液、唾液、尿液、脑脊液和母乳在内的体液中大量存在。外泌体可以在细胞间传播有毒的淀粉样β(Aβ)和过度磷酸化的 tau,导致阿尔茨海默病(AD)中的神经元丢失。

目的

探索与年龄匹配的健康受试者相比,AD 患者尿液外泌体的形态、数量和病理蛋白水平的变化。

方法

在这项研究中,酶联免疫吸附试验用于检测 AD 患者和匹配的健康受试者尿液外泌体中 Aβ1-42 和 P-S396-tau(用 CD63 标准化)的水平。我们使用透射电子显微镜和纳米颗粒跟踪分析来观察外泌体。

结果

我们发现 AD 患者尿液外泌体中的 Aβ1-42 和 P-S396-tau 水平高于匹配的健康对照组。来自 AD 患者的外泌体数量更多。

结论

AD 患者和健康对照组之间 Aβ1-42 和 P-S396-tau 水平以及尿液外泌体数量的差异可能为 AD 的早期诊断提供依据。
